Chouli (231) is a Rural village located in Rakkar, Kangra, Himachal-pradesh.
The total population of Chouli (231) is 527.
Chouli (231) village comprises 134 households.
The literacy rate in Chouli (231) is 91.3%. Among the literate population of 432, there are 202 literate males and 230 literate females.
In Chouli (231), there are 241 males and 286 females, with a sex ratio of 1187 females per 1000 males.
There are 54 children (10.2% of population), comprising 27 boys and 27 girls.
The total number of workers in Chouli (231) is 445, with 67 main workers and 378 marginal workers.
In Chouli (231), there are 94 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(45 males, 49 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).
Chouli (231) is located in Himachal-pradesh state, Kangra district, and falls under Rakkar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 10747 and LGD code is 10747.
